Francois Awad was born in Sydney, Australia, where he was enrolled in dance and drama classes at the age of 10. He soon discovered his love for the performing arts and was eventually awarded a scholarship to attend the McDonald Performing Arts College in Sydney. There, he trained under directors and chorographers from the Australian Ballet Company, Sydney Dance Company and international musical theatre productions. As a teenager, Francois was employed in the entertainment department of Sega World Sydney and was selected to be a featured performer in the Sydney 2000 Olympic Games Opening and Closing Ceremonies (with The Tap Dogs and Kylie Minogue). His performance career then continued with a contract at Fox Studios Australia (with directors Baz Luhrmann and Barry Kosky) and a Star City theatre production featuring illusionist Joe Labero. 

In 2000, Francois opened and managed the Dance Intensity training program which was offered in 20 locations throughout Australia and featured an elite faculty including John O’Connell (film choreographer of Moulin Rouge and Strictly Ballroom ), William Forsythe (choreographer for Kylie Minogue) and Rob Guest (title role in Phantom of the Opera ). He was then invited by artistic director Ria Martins to provide dance training to the cast of Cirque Du Soleil’s Alegria.
